3. Add the NaOH solution to the flask of HCl. You should notice a localized pink color where
the NaOH solution is being added. Add the NaOH solution rapidly at first ( about 25 mL)
then slowly as the color begins to persist. When one drop of NaOH solution makes the pink
color stay you have reached the end point. Record the volume of NaOH solution used.
4. Repeat procedures 1 through 3 using a fresh aliquot (10.00 mL sample) of HCl. If you
overshoot the endpoint, do a 3rd titration.
